Product Description

TORNIER PERFORM REVERSED PERIP SCREW 5.0MMX18MM NON STERILE, catalog number DWJ318

Lot/Code Info: Lot AZ4824290

Quantity Affected: 427

Reason for Recall

A specific lot of screws is incorrectly labeled. Screws are labeled as 5.0mmx18mm but actual screws are 5.00mmx14mm. If mismatch is detected during surgery, the issue may cause a minor delay in surgery. If not detected and incorrect screw is used, issue may increase risk of earlier mechanical failure, loosening, and need for revision surgery.

Distribution

US Nationwide distribution.

Type: Voluntary: Firm initiated

Recall Initiated: 2025-12-19

What is a Class II recall?

A Class II recall means the product may cause temporary or medically reversible adverse health consequences, or the probability of serious adverse consequences is remote. Consumers should discontinue use.
